Paralegal Duties: Point of contact for asbestos clients, national counsel, and carriers for the asbestos client(s). Maintain client contact information and product information for the asbestos client(s). Cooperate with an assigned partner, docket attorney, and client attorney for the asbestos client(s). Maintain and update reminders for project deadlines for the asbestos client(s). Intake and complete New Complaint Intake Sheet of new complaints/petitions for the asbestos client(s). Monitor deadlines for filing of responsive pleadings and pre-trial deadlines for asbestos clients(s). Review complaints/petitions answers to discovery and deposition summaries for product identification. Maintain and update the list of cases with product identification. Coordinate expert reporting with a medical paralegal, the asbestos client(s), and assigned docket/client attorneys. Monitor scheduled depositions for the asbestos client(s). Update case management program with deposition information and product identification information. Prepare and update Fact and Expert Witness Disclosures including letters adopting master lists. Prepare and update Trial Exhibit Lists including letters adopting master lists. Prepare and file Discovery responses. Adhere to the asbestos client(s) reporting requirements. Pre-trial preparations. Prepare for and attend bi-monthly watch list meetings. Prepare for trials for the asbestos client(s). Qualifications: Bachelor's degree and/or Paralegal Certificate. 1-3 years litigation experience (asbestos Litigation experience is a plus). Knowledge of NYCAL Procedures.
